Futures Soften Overnight

JGBS

JGB futures shed 7 ticks in overnight trade, going out at worst levels of the session as U.S. Tsys cheapened, with local participants now having to assess the overnight sell off.

  • Recent reports from TV Asahi suggested that the Japanese government is considering raising the cap of subsidies it pays to large commercial facilities cooperating by shutting their doors during the COVID state of emergencies evident across regions of Japan.
  • Locally, retail sales data and 2-Year JGB supply headline on Wednesday. A reminder that Japan will observe its Golden Week holiday period from Thursday, which may limit participation today. Markets will be open on Friday, with the monthly labour market report, flash industrial production readings and the BoJ's Rinban outline for May all set to hit on the final day of the week.
